The attempted objection to the European carbon certification methodology, adopted by the European Commission in February 2026 by means of a delegated act, failed in the Environment Committee on Tuesday 17/03/2026.

Tiemo Wölken, a German Socialist MEP, had tabled a motion for a resolution pointing out "shortcomings" in the Commission's methodology, but it was rejected by 46 votes to 30 with 2 abstentions. If there are no further objections from the Council of the EU, the delegated act will be published in the Official Journal of the European Union at the beginning of April 2026 and will enter into force twenty days later.

This methodology, which specifically concerns carbon capture from the air, biogenic emissions and carbon absorption by biochar, will thus be added to the European Certification Framework for Carbon Capture (or CRCF regulation), adopted in 2024, which aims to create a high-quality European standard for voluntary carbon credits.
